Online gender-based violence against gender and sexual minorities and misogyny results in offline harm and results in people receding from online spaces. Uli (meaning chisel in Tamil) is our attempt to hand the chisel and power over to users most affected by online gender-based violence. Uli aims to build and demand for responsibity and inclusivity in the systems that shape our online life. - Uli was born from the collective labour of journalists, activists, community influencers, and writers engaged in the struggle against the interwoven caste, religion, gender and sexuality-based violence both online and offline. They contributed towards the development of the Uli tool that allows us to filter out offensive words/phrases, archive problematic content and call out for support.
